Roger & Douglas Turner Charitable Trust
The Roger & Douglas Turner Charitable Trust offers grants of up to £3,000 to registered charities in Birmingham, Worcestershire and the Black Country (Dudley, Sandwell, Walsall and Wolverhampton) for capital appeals or specific projects. One Stop – Carriers for Causes
The One Stop – Carriers for Causes Fund offers grants of up to £1,000 to support projects that benefit local communities through the 5p charge for plastic carrier bags. National Lottery Heritage Fund
The National Lottery Heritage Fund (NLHF) offers grants to not-for-profit organisations (including schools) of £3,000 – £10 million that connect people to the national, regional and local heritage of the UK. Idlewild Trust
The Idlewild Trust gives grants of up to £5,000 to UK Registered Charities for projects concerning the conservation of objects and artworks, and projects that aim to nurture young arts professionals.
